Transaction 65c9517add48d92380ced1c722e510096fabfe73bd26326df4205bca6de59c64

1 Input
1 Outputs
  • 65c9517add48d92380ced1c722e510096fabfe73bd26326df4205bca6de59c64:0
  • value  592777
    address  34WnZrhdNpRZE5UsEoQi5yxYdmUXUCMCUR